      <description>Management of your museum have decided to raise revenue by renting out the exhibition space for functions such as weddings and corporate events – without consulting with collection management. Display items in the exhibition space include:  sculpture, technology objects, costume, oil paintings, prints and drawings. Often items have no protective covering. These events, which could involve large numbers of people packed into the space, may include the serving and consumption of food and alcohol; musical performances as well as photography and video.
Could you identify the dangers this presents to the collection and suggest ways that these dangers could be minimised?

         <description><![CDATA[<div>Ive also had experience at working at Ripponlea Estate/National trust in melbourne.... Basically heritge mansion and gardens where lots of filming,weddings, events and exhbitions were conducted.<br>There were set guidelines such as no pegs/fixtures in the grass, no leaning/having anything propoed on the walls due heritage wallaper and no alcohol was actually allowed in the mansion with the exception of the ballroom.<br>Should we brainstorm something along the lines of a risk assessment?<br><br></div>]]></description>
